How to do a Primary and Secondary Survey [ABCDE & AMPLE]

Web11 apr. 2024 · Here are two mnemonics you must know by heart when you see a trauma patient: ABCDE and AMPLE. Think of them as checklists you need to run down with the patient to improve their chances of survival.
